Gather everything the user needs to submit an Agentic Engineering Grant Application on Solana Earn. The grant is fixed at 200 USDG. Present the output organized by the form's 3 steps so the user can copy-paste into the form.

| Field | Required | What to fill |
|---|---|---|
| Project Title | Yes | Infer from package.json name, Anchor.toml, or README title. Ask if unclear. |
| One Line Description | Yes | Generate a concise one-liner from project context. |
| TG username | Yes | Ask the user. Format: t.me/<username> |
| Wallet Address | Yes | Ask the user for their Solana wallet address. |
| Field | Required | What to fill |
|---|---|---|
| Project Details | Yes | Write a 2-4 paragraph description covering the problem statement and proposed solution. Pull from idea-context.md, build-context.md, and README. |
| Deadline | Yes | Ask the user for their target shipping deadline (timezone: Asia/Calcutta). |
| Proof of Work | Yes | Compile from: git history, shipped demos, deployed programs, live URLs, prior hackathon submissions, agent demos. Include links. |
| Personal X Profile | Yes | Ask the user. Format: x.com/<handle> |
| Personal GitHub Profile | No | Infer from git config or remote URL. Format: github.com/<username> |
| Colosseum Crowdedness Score | Yes | Remind the user to visit https://colosseum.com/copilot to get their project's Crowdedness Score, take a screenshot, upload to a publicly accessible Google Drive, and paste the link. |
| AI Session Transcript | Yes | Auto-exported in Phase 0. The file is at ./claude-session.jsonl (Claude Code) or ./codex-session.jsonl (Codex) in the project root — user should attach this to the form. |
| Field | Required | What to fill |
|---|---|---|
| Goals and Milestones | Yes | Generate 3-5 concrete milestones with dates based on the project scope and deadline. |
| Primary KPI | Yes | Suggest a single measurable metric (e.g., "X daily active users", "Y TVL", "Z transactions per day"). Ask user to confirm. |
| Final tranche checkbox | Yes | Remind the user: to receive the final tranche, they must submit the Colosseum project link, GitHub repo, and AI subscription receipt. |
